Council plans press on as new charge goes into action 25th January
MOTORCYCLISTS will be charged for on-street parking in central London from 25th January, it has been announced.Westminster City Council are pressing ahead with the controversial initiative, despite the uproar the charge has caused among bikers both in London and nationwide.Last week, London bikers took action by defacing many of the Council's parking bay signs, rendering the parking charge unenforceable. Westminster confirmed parking signs have been vandalised in protest at the charge, causing £66,000 worth of damage since trials begun last August.The council says it will prosecute anyone found vandalising council property and say they have increased surveillance on parking signs. One of the key figures behind Westminster's initiative, Councillor Danny Chalkley met with the Chairman of the No To Bike Parking Taxes campaign, Mr Warren Djanogly. In the meeting it's reported Councillor Chalkley said: “If it wasn’t for your (No To Bike Parking Taxes) public protests I could have quietly scrapped the motorcycle parking charges, but I am under pressure from my colleagues to make it permanent."
